JOB DESCRIPTION

Are you customer focused, enjoy building relationships and leading a team? You have found the right team 

As a Treasury Sales Group Manager inCommercial & Investment Banking, you will lead and develop Treasury Management Associates and Analysts aligned to the team. You will play a key part in delivering an exceptional experience for clients while mitigating risk and appropriately guiding the team. You will develop partnerships with Bankers, Client Service, Product Leadership (Core Cash, Card and Commerce Solutions) and Implementation teams. You will use your deep understanding of the treasury and leadership skills to develop and execute a strategy localized to market, growth, and product.

Job responsibilities

  • Lead, hire, and manage a team of Treasury associate professionals to drive revenue through speed to market, deepening relationships, and excellent client experience 
  • Lead withdirection and coordinationbuilding successful relationships internally and externally 
  • Direct client interaction focused on client experience 
  • Deliver training from new hire matriculation, ongoing mentoring/coaching and year over year knowledge progression
  • Monitorstaff performance, provides recognition and feedback 
  • Buildcollaborative internal relationships with Segment and Industry Treasury Sales Team, bankers and other internal partners 
  • Participatein partner meetings and communicateskey Treasury Management messages in a timely and accurate manner 
  • Protect the firm by applying sound risk management protocols and adhering to regulatory requirements 
  • Develop and implement client, market, people, and business strategies

About JP Morgan Chase & Co.

JP Morgan Chase & Co. stands at the forefront of the global financial services industry. They offer an expansive array of products and services to a diverse clientele, including individuals, corporations, governments, and institutions. Ever since the merger of J.P. Morgan & Co. and Chase Manhattan Corporation in 2000, this industry-leading entity has become renowned for its comprehensive portfolio encompassing consumer and community banking, corporate and investment banking, commercial banking, as well as asset and wealth management. Headquartered in the vibrant city of New York, JP Morgan Chase & Co. boasts a formidable presence across over 100 countries worldwide.
